Serotonin is found in our body, it located in our brain. The duty of serotonin is to send or
transmit the nerve signals through neurons. It could regulate our sleep, because it has a role in making
melatonin which is a hormone that regulate our sleep cycle. Not only regulating our sleep cycle, but
also set up our mood. Low amount of serotonin will cause a mood change. Serotonin also regulate our
body process, such as appetite control. The lower amount of serotonin the more you will get hungry.
Serotonin is like a unique biochemical which is found in our body. The solubility of serotonin is
slightly soluble with water. The melting point of serotonin is 121C and boiling point is 386C. Serotonin
sometimes used in drugs to help people with mental illnesses who lack this chemical.
